Looks like Wild Bill (Bill Michael) and two others died in a plane crash very close to the Denali Visitor's Center. I just heard about it here at work, and it's a sad day here in Delta. Many of us have known or worked with him in the past, including myself. A very experienced pilot, quite a character, and a good guy from what little I knew. Condolances to family and friends.
